Service Engineer

We are currently recruiting for a Service Engineer to be based in the South, covering London, Bedfordshire and Hertfordshire regions. Ideally they will be based in the St Albans/Hemel Hempstead area. The successful candidate will be responsible for carrying out routine servicing of lift equipment, including minor repair work and the routine replacement of components and in accordance with approved company procedures (PPE, PDA etc). This is a full time and permanent role belonging to our Northfleet Office.

Duties & Responsibilities
  • To rectify and reduce faults on lift equipment in cases of breakdown and check to confirm correct functioning.
  • Checking the lift function as part of maintenance, checks to include speed, motor start/stop, weight, noise temperature and power supply using approved company issued tooling and protective equipment.
  • Carry out the routine inspection, adjustment, of lift installations in accordance with approved procedures. Reinstate lift and complete service log cards and PDA.
  • Carrying out fault finding and diagnostic procedures using a range of techniques, technical manuals and appropriate test equipment, restoring equipment to service. Competence is required to make effective use of written or graphical information.
  • All employees are required to work in accordance with established Company Occupational Health and Safety policies and procedures to ensure compliance with current company and UK legal requirements.
  • Employees must comply with Company Health & Safety requirements and set a personal example of safe behaviour at all times.
  • Employee must adhere to the use of a handheld device for reporting work activities and any future technology introduced to enhance real time reporting.
Candidate Requirements
  • Proven experience in Lift Servicing/ Maintenance/ Repairs preferred
  • Qualified to NVQ level 3 minimum in Lift maintenance
  • The ability to work under pressure and to deadlines
  • Flexibility
  • Good problem solving skills
  • Good communication skills at different levels (client/Inspectors/Managers)
  • Full UK driving License required
